Job Description

Description

Are you a Chief Engineer who likes to support satellite ground systems process integrity, scope execution, system cloud migration and architecture modernization across multiple technical disciplines to deliver engineering, development, integration and sustainment of numerous state-of-the-art satellite ground systems? Well here at SAIC we support the Innovation and Prototyping and Enterprise Ground Services branches of the Space Systems Command (SSC) under the SZI and BCT Deltas that allow you to do just that! 

On this contract, the Engineering, Development, Integration and Sustainment (EDIS) team operates and sustains ground system networks and architects the evolution toward a modern, flexible, standardized ground system. In your new role here, you will get to work closely with the customer chief engineer, and EDIS technical staff to address ground system requirements for various mission partners. We are looking for you to provide input to the customer’s architecture and assess cross-domain architectures to analyze and incorporate modernization strategies and deliver high-quality recommendations/decision points that support products and the space acquisition enterprise. This is a fast pace / high tempo position working out of Kirtland, AFB NM with exciting opportunities to grow your career.

Fun stuff you will do on the job:

  • Provide leadership and technical guidance to execute rapid development of ground systems
  • Ensure the technical strength of our team and the technical integrity and quality of our deliverables
  • Guide systems engineering processes and facilitate technical trades engagements
  •  Engage and collaborate across government, SETA, FFRDC, and mission partners to bring the best solutions to our customers
  •  Apply engineering standards ensuring compliance with customer and industry requirements.   Assist customer in demonstration of compliance with technical standards, effective engineering processes, mission assurance, design assurance, parts-processes-materials programs, quality, audit and internal integration, test and verification activities
  •  Assist in migration of existing ground systems into a cloud based structure at multiple classification levels across multiple mission partners

Qualifications

This is you:

  • Bachelor’s degree in an engineering discipline with 18 years of related experience with an emphasis on mission integration, satellite flight, ground systems and/or ground support equipment; or Master’s degree in an engineering discipline and 16 years of experience
  • Must have an active TS security clearance with the ability to obtain and maintain a TS/SCI  
  • Minimum 10 years’ experience managing the work activities of a team of engineering and operational staff
  • Minimum 12 years’ experience implementing and managing systems engineering processes on large DoD programs
  • Extensive experience in end-to-end system lifecycle development, design and integration of space ground systems
  • Knowledge of enterprise engineering and architecture, system interfaces, command and control systems
  • Flexible systems thinker with the ability to quickly deliver results
  • Experienced with DoD acquisition programs
  • Effective communication skills, collaboration, strategic thinking, and interpersonal skills
  • US Citizenship

You will wow us even more if you have these skills:

  • Masters in engineering
  • Cloud migration solution
  • Enterprise Ground Systems Architecture
  • Software system integration
  • Communications and networking
  • Digital engineering/model-based systems engineering
  • Agile integration approaches
  • Ability to work under pressure with short suspenses
